Understanding Capital Gains

Capital gains refer to the profit earned from the sale of a capital asset, such as real estate. In the context of real estate law, accurately calculating capital gains is essential for determining tax liabilities and assessing the financial implications of property transactions.

The Role of a Capital Gains Calculator

A capital gains calculator is a specialized tool designed to simplify the process of calculating capital gains by taking into account various factors such as the purchase price of the property, any improvements made, and the selling price. This tool is particularly beneficial for lawyers practicing real estate law as it allows them to provide accurate and timely advice to their clients.
